The toString() method in java.nio.ShortBuffer is used to return a string summarizing the state of this buffer. Syntax:
public String toString()
Return Value:The method returns a summary string. Below are the examples to illustrate the toString() method: Program 1:
Java
// Java program to demonstrate // toString() method import java.nio.*;
import java.util.*;
public class GFG {
public static void main(String[] args)
{
// creating Shortbuffer
ShortBuffer bb = ShortBuffer.allocate( 100 );
bb.put(( short ) 20 );
bb.put(( short ) 30 );
// using toString method
System.out.println(bb.toString());
}
} |
Output:
java.nio.HeapShortBuffer[pos=2 lim=100 cap=100]
